You can re-use one-time (ad-hoc) queries by copying and pasting the URL from the browser address bar, or you can re-use the URL of a saved (named) query.
To copy and paste the URL for an ad-hoc query:
- Click the Projects tab, and click the link for a project that uses Project Tracker.
- Click Project Tracker > Query Artifacts in the left navigation pane.
- Create and submit an ad-hoc (unsaved) query.
- Copy the URL in the address bar of the query results window.
- Open another browser window, log in as another user, and paste the URL.
You can also copy and save a direct link to an artifact. The link can be pasted in the browser address bar during any session.
To save a direct link to an artifact:
- Click the Projects tab and click the link for a project that uses Project Tracker.
- In the left navigation pane, click Project Tracker > Query Artifacts.
- Run a query.
- In the results page, click the link for the artifact.
- In the top right corner of the artifact page, right-click the link named Direct Link to Artifact, where artifact is the name of the artifact being displayed.
- Copy or Save the URL.
